English Deutsch Français Italiano Español Português 繁體中文 Bahasa Indonesia Tiếng Việt ภาษาไทย
Todas as categorias

Por exemplo: Precisa de uma função VBscript que substitua a letra "í" por "i" ou ç oir c, alguém sabe??

2007-03-23 06:33:26 · 3 respostas · perguntado por Escolari 1 em Computadores e Internet Programação e Design

3 respostas

Function RemoveAcentos(ByVal Texto)
Dim ComAcentos
Dim SemAcentos
Dim Resultado
Dim Cont
'Conjunto de Caracteres com acentos
ComAcentos = "ÁÍÓÚÉÄÏÖÜËÀÌÒÙÈÃÕÂÎÔÛÊáíóúéäïöüëàìòùèãõâîôûêÇç"
'Conjunto de Caracteres sem acentos
SemAcentos = "AIOUEAIOUEAIOUEAOAIOUEaioueaioueaioueaoaioueCc"
Cont = 0
Resultado = Texto
Do While Cont < Len(ComAcentos)
Cont = Cont + 1
Resultado = Replace(Resultado, Mid(ComAcentos, Cont, 1), Mid(SemAcentos, Cont, 1))
Loop
RemoveAcentos = Resultado
End Function

2007-03-23 06:38:26 · answer #1 · answered by Anonymous · 0 0

Cara, a função pronta não tenho aqui, mas fazendo replace tu consegue tranquilo, procura um fórum especializado como o imasters. ;)

2007-03-24 16:21:30 · answer #2 · answered by dead_thinker 2 · 0 0

Use o teclado Padrão normas ABNT...

2007-03-23 13:42:06 · answer #3 · answered by John - Se chamarem digam que saí 7 · 0 0

fedest.com, questions and answers